The Film and Screen program is delivered over three years with three trimesters each year, combining screen and media studies, creative development, production, and practical filmmaking experience. In the first year, students build foundational knowledge with units such as Critical Thinking: Screen and Media Theory (SCMASC2) and Australian Screen Cultures, alongside core creative development courses like Stories on Screen (SCMCD1) and Episodic Screenwriting (SCMEPS2). Production skills are introduced through Introduction to Production (SCMP1) and Digital Film Editing (SCMDFES), while practical filmmaking experience is gained in Video and Digital Filmmaking (SCMPR1) and Mobile Filmmaking (SCMMFMS). This year establishes essential theory and hands-on skills needed for screen media work. The second year expands on these foundations with studies in Global Screen Cultures (SCMGSC3), Screenwriting for Short Film (SCMSSFS), and Documentary Development (SCMDDV4). Production units focus on Screen Craft (SCMP3) and Soundtrack for Screen (SCMP4), with practice-based courses in Episodic Production (SCMEPR3) and Branded Content (SCMPR4). Electives offer opportunities for specialization and broadening of expertise. The third year prepares students for professional careers, emphasizing Impact, Marketing and Distribution (SCM5) and culminating in a Screen Studies and Creative Capstone Project (SCM6). Creative Development continues with Capstone Development (SCMCD5), integrating learning into a major final project. Advanced production units include Documentary Production (SCMP5) and Creative Entrepreneurship (SCMPR6), alongside Professional Inquiry (SCMPR5) and an Industry Placement (CRFIPLS), which provides practical industry experience and networking. The program offers a well-rounded education that balances theoretical understanding with extensive practical application, equipping graduates with the critical skills, creative vision, and professional connections necessary to succeed in the evolving film and screen industry.
